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Reconstruction

Ignoring water damage can lead to costly repairs, health risks, and even structural instability. Be on the lookout for these warning signs, and don’t hesitate to contact us if you suspect a problem: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ant smells can show the presence of mold, mildew, or bacteria. Don’t assume it’s just a minor issue, it could be a sign of a larger problem.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ls

Discoloration or warping on your walls or ceiling can show water damage. Don’t delay, the longer you wait, the more extensive the repairs will be.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Cracked or uneven flooring can be a sign of water damage. Don’t try to fix it yourself, our experts will assess the situation and provide a solution.

Peeling Paint or Wallpaper

Water damage can cause paint or wallpaper to peel, bubble, or crack. Don’t ignore it, we’ll help you restore your home to its original condition.

Visible Water Leaks or Drips

Visible water leaks or drips can show a serious issue. Don’t wait, our team will be there quickly to assess the damage and start the restoration process.

Water Damage Reconstruction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ak from a faucet Yes No Easy to fix with basic tools and knowledge.
Burst pipe in a hard-to-reach area No Yes Needs specialized equipment and expertise to access and repair.
Water damage from a flood No Yes Extensive damage needs professional assessment and restoration to prevent further problems.
Musty odors or mold growth No Yes Needs specialized equipment and expertise to safely remove and prevent further growth.
Warped or buckled flooring No Yes Needs professional assessment and repair to ensure structural integrity.

Water Damage Reconstruction Cost In Lake Forest Park, WA

The cost of water damage reconstruction varies dep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Lake Forest Park, WA. Our estimates are based on a thorough assessment of your property, and we’ll work closely with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process. Here’s a breakdown of typical price ranges for different aspects of water damage reconstruction: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water removal and dr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type of equipment needed
Cleaning and sanitizing $200 – $1,000 Severity of contamination, type of surfaces affected
Repair and reconstruction $1,000 – $5,000 Extensive damage, specialized labor required
Final inspection and touch-ups $100 – $500 Complexity of repairs, number of revisions needed
